About the Role
You will oversee a diverse portfolio of projects, with a workload split across three key sectors:
40% Retail: Collaborating with major UK supermarkets and fashion brand stores on a variety of retail projects.
40% Education: Leading on projects funded through CIF (Condition Improvement Fund), including re-roofing and school extensions, with project values ranging from £1m to £3m.
20% Professional Services: Utilising your expertise in dilapidations, pre-acquisition, and technical due diligence surveys to ensure the highest level of quality throughout.
